str_replace中的PHP数组导致白屏错误

时间:2014-04-11 06:41:32

标签: php

所以此行在我的本地计算机上运行,​​但在服务器上导致白屏错误...

echo str_replace( ['<ul>','</ul>'], '', $string );

...这条线在两者上都很有效:

echo str_replace( array('<ul>','</ul>'), '', $string );

关于为什么的任何想法?

1 个答案:

答案 0 :(得分:6)

这是因为您的PHP服务器版本必须小于5.4

它是PHP的new feature,它被称为短数组语法